摘  要:对2018-2019年度湖北省油菜生长发育气象条件进行分析。结果表明,2018-2019年度湖北省油菜生育期间总的热量、雨量条件达到油菜生长需求量,光照条件稍欠不足;前期经历苗期干旱、越冬期低温雨雪寡照等农业气象灾害,立春苗情普遍较弱;花期全省平均最低气温未达到冷害标准,未出现分段结实现象,全省平均气温低于菌核病子囊盘萌发适温,未出现连阴雨天气,菌核病发生较常年明显偏轻;角果期晴雨相间,未出现大面积倒伏。与2017-2018年度相比,冬前播种出苗期气象条件两年度相当,越冬期气象条件各有利弊,春季蕾薹-角果成熟期气象条件好于2017-2018年度。The meteorological conditions of rapeseed growth and development in Hubei province from 2018 to 2019 were analyzed.The results showed that during the growth and development of rapeseed of 2018—2019 in Hubei province,the total heat quantity and rainfall in the main rapeseed-producing areas could meet its growing demand.However,there was a light deficiency.The seedling growth statues was weak because it went through agrometeorologica disasters like drought in the seedling stage,low air temperature and deficient light with rain and snow during the overwintering period.During the flowering stage the average lowest air temperature of the whole province was higher than the temperature criterion of chilling damage.There was no segmental fruiting phenomenon.The average air temperature of the whole province was lower than the suitable temperature for apothecia germination of Sclerotinia sclerotiorum.Moreover,there was no continuous rain and a mild occurrence of Sclerotinia sclerotiorum.During the pod-filling stage sunny day and rainy day alternated without a large scale of lodging.Compared with 2017—2018,there was similar meteorological conditions in the seedling stage.But the meteorological conditions showed different advantages or disadvantages during the overwintering period.There was better meteorological conditions this year than 2017—2018 from budding stage to pod-maturing stage in spring.
